Gucci Bag Counterfeit Logo
One of the key elements that counterfeiters often get wrong when replicating Gucci handbags is the logo. The Gucci logo is an iconic symbol of luxury and sophistication, making it a crucial aspect of the brand's identity. Counterfeiters often try to mimic the Gucci logo using inferior materials and techniques, resulting in noticeable differences from the authentic version.
In the case of the Marsupio Gucci Falso, counterfeiters may attempt to replicate the Gucci logo on the bag using subpar printing methods or incorrect fonts. This can be a red flag for discerning buyers looking to purchase an authentic Gucci handbag. The quality of the logo and its placement on the bag can often reveal the bag's authenticity, as Gucci pays meticulous attention to detail in its branding.
Gucci Handbags Logo
Aside from the overall Gucci logo, the specific logos and monograms used on Gucci handbags are also targeted by counterfeiters. Gucci's interlocking G logo, for example, is a well-known symbol of the brand and is frequently replicated on counterfeit handbags. The quality of the hardware, stitching, and embossing of the logo can be telltale signs of a fake Gucci handbag.
When it comes to the Marsupio Gucci Falso, counterfeiters may try to imitate the intricate details of the Gucci logo, such as the interlocking Gs or the brand name itself. However, due to the complexity of these logos, counterfeiters often struggle to replicate them accurately. This can result in sloppy stitching, misaligned logos, or poor quality hardware, all of which can indicate that the handbag is a fake.
